This is a remix of the “Mid-Century Welby Mantle Clock” by mitchrichie which is an excellent model. Thank you again for sharing this model with us! The one thing that I didn't like was the brass pieces were meant to be cut and trimmed in, so I made a new model of the brass accents using a negative impression of the face plate. It has no tolerance so I used pistol grip style quick clamps (that have rubber pads for non surface marring) to press them in - which worked great!. I used brass metal PLA from CCTREE. Other info: Clock movement used: https://www.amazon.ca/gp/product/B081DX198D/ref=ppx_yo_dt_b_search_asin_title?ie=UTF8&th=1 Used shelf paper to wrap it for wood look. Originally I planned to try and use actually walnut veneer but its expensive and hard to find apparently where I am. I may look into that again in the future.
